  • 1. Hallgrimskirkja Church

    Come with us on a special trip around Reykjavik, Iceland’s cool capital! We’ll show you all the amazing things that make this city special. It’s like having your own personal tour, where you can learn about the city’s history and see its most famous spots.

    First, we’ll go to Hallgrimskirkja Church. It’s a huge church that you can see from all over the city! It looks like it’s made from the rocks of Iceland. If you want, you can go up to the top and see amazing views of Reykjavik. It’s like looking at a picture from up high!

  • 2. Hofdi House

    Next, we’ll visit Hofdi House. This is a very important building because world leaders met here a long time ago. They talked about peace, and it helped end a big fight. The house has lots of stories to tell!

  • 3. Harpa Concert Hall

    Then, we’ll see Harpa Concert Hall. It’s a shiny building by the water where they have music shows and big meetings. It’s made of glass and looks really pretty, especially when the sun shines on it.

  • 4. Sun Voyager

    After that, we’ll stop to look at the Sun Voyager sculpture. It looks like a big boat made of metal. It’s a symbol of adventure and looking towards the future. It’s a great place to take photos.

  • 5. Old Reykjavik Harbour

    We’ll also explore the Old Reykjavik Harbour. It used to be where all the fishing boats came in. Now, it’s a fun place to walk around. There are cafes, shops, and old boats to see. You can even take a whale watching tour from here!

  • 6. Additional Stops

    This trip is about three hours long, but we can make it longer or shorter if you want. We can also add extra stops, like the National Museum to see old things, the Open Air Folk Museum to see how people used to live, the Wonders of Iceland Exhibition to learn about nature, or Fly Over Iceland to have a fun movie experience.

    Our friendly guide will be with you the whole time, telling you stories and answering your questions. We’ll make sure you have a great time and learn lots about Reykjavik! It’s like having a friend show you around their favorite city.
